Badoda
City in Madhya Pradesh, India
25°29′26″N 76°39′27″E / 25.49056°N 76.65750°E / 25.49056; 76.65750 (2001)
Badoda is a city and a municipality in Sheopur district in the state of Madhya Pradesh, India.
Demographics
As of 2001[update] India census,[1] Badoda had a population of 15,672. Males constitute 53% of the population and females 47%. Badoda has an average literacy rate of 48%, lower than the national average of 59.5%; with 67% of the males and 33% of females literate. 19% of the population is under 6 years of age.
